Huanuo Forge made this Tamahagane material in a Chinese Tatara, a clay furnace with chargoal and controlled with bellows. The Smith will break and combines high and low carbon pieces during forging, this will result in a blade with a low carbon core and high carbon skin. Due to this process you will have a really shock absorbing sword with an excellent edge. Of course all the blade are traditional clay tempered and the created Hamon is appearing due to the hand polishing with imported Japanese stones.The blade geometric is refined and each blade is traditional final polished with a 60 hours taking process. The very nice geometric Kissaki is really overwhelming.
The blade has no Bo-Hi and this causes a massive nagasa and this will create more power while hitting a target. Also the blade will experience less resistance while hitting some tatami and the cuts will look cleaner using a correct technique.
The Tsuka is covered with white same (rayskin) and wrapped with Japanese Silk. The Tsuka is covered with two Mekugi (Bamboo Pins).
